When it comes to maintaining your vehicle, regular auto repairs are an essential part of keeping it running smoothly and safely. Whether you’re driving a brand-new car or an older model, routine maintenance and repairs are vital for extending its lifespan and ensuring optimal performance. Let’s explore the reasons why regular auto repair is so important.

First and foremost, regular auto repair helps to prevent major issues down the road. By addressing minor problems early on, you can avoid expensive repairs that may arise from neglected maintenance. Small issues, such as a worn-out brake pad or a leaking hose, can quickly escalate and lead to more significant damage if left unattended. Regular inspections and repairs will identify these problems before they become major, saving you time, money, and the headache of a breakdown.

Furthermore, regular auto repair contributes to your safety on the road. Properly functioning brakes, tires, lights, and other critical components are essential for maintaining control and preventing accidents. Regular maintenance helps to detect any faults or wear in these components, allowing them to be repaired or replaced as necessary. Your local auto repair shop can also conduct safety checks, ensuring that your vehicle meets the required standards for roadworthiness.

In addition to safety, regular auto repairs also play a role in preserving your vehicle’s value. If you ever decide to sell or trade in your car, having a well-maintained service record can significantly increase its resale value. Potential buyers or dealerships will be more confident in purchasing a vehicle that has been consistently serviced and repaired. On the other hand, a neglected car with a history of unrepaired issues can significantly lower its value.

Finally, regular auto repairs help to improve fuel efficiency. A properly maintained vehicle operates more efficiently, resulting in better gas mileage and lower fuel costs. Neglected maintenance, such as dirty air filters, worn spark plugs, or misaligned wheels, can negatively impact your car’s fuel economy. By taking care of these issues through regular repairs, you can maximize your vehicle’s efficiency and save money at the pump.

In conclusion, regular auto repairs are crucial for maintaining the performance, safety, and value of your vehicle. By addressing minor issues before they become major problems, you can save yourself time, money, and headaches down the road. Remember to schedule routine maintenance and inspections with a trusted auto repair shop to keep your car in optimal condition and enjoy worry-free driving.
